研究方向:柔性智能/集成传感器、柔性混合电子、可穿戴医疗器械或仪器
代表论文:'*': corresponding author; '†': equal contribution.
1. Xu HC, Wang W*, Lu Y*, Gao L*, et al., A fully integrated, standalone stretchable device platform with in-sensor adaptive machine learning for rehabilitation. Nature Communications, 2023, 14: 7769 (中科院一区,Nature 子刊,IF:16.6)
2. Xu HC, Wang W*, Lu Y*, Gao L*, et al., Flexible tensile strain-pressure sensor with an off-axis deformation-insensitivity, Nano Energy,2022, 99.(中科院一区,IF:19.069)
3. Xu HC, Gao L*, Wang W*, Lu Y*, et al., Stretchable and Anti-Impact Iontronic Pressure Sensor with Ultrabroad-linear Range for Biophysical Monitoring and Deep Learning-aided Knee-Rehabilitation [J]. Microsystems & Nanoengineering, vol.7, 2021,10.(中科院一区,IF:8.006,Nature旗下收录,卓越领军期刊)
4. Xu HC, Gao L*, Wang W*, Lu Y*, et al. Flexible Waterproof Piezoresistive Pressure Sensors with Wide Linear Working Range Based on Conductive Fabrics[J]. Nano-Micro Letters, 2020, 12(1): 1-13.(中科院一区,IF:23.655 )
5. Xu HC, ZHENG W, YUAN Y, et al. Flexible Gas-Permeable and Resilient Bowtie Antenna for Tensile Strain and Temperature Sensing. IEEE Internet of Things Journal, 2022, 9(22): 23215-23. (中科院一区,IF:10.238)
6. Y. Qin, Xu HC, et al., Dual-Mode Flexible Capacitive Sensor for Proximity-Tactile Interface and Wireless Perception, IEEE Sensors Journal, vol. 22, no. 11, 2022. (共同一作,中科院二区, IF:4.3)
7. L. Gao, Xu HC, et al., Flexible Pressure Sensor With Wide Linear Sensing Range for Human-Machine Interaction, IEEE Transactions on Electron Devices, pp. 1-7, 2022. (共同一作,中科院二区, IF:3.1)
